Calcul du nombre de references identiques entre 2 feuilles

Bonjour a tous,

Je cherche la formule pour calculer le nombre de references identiques entre deux feuilles.

fichier test joint

feuille "result" ou doit s'afficher le resultat

feuille "cost" liste des references avec cost=0 (importation)

feuille "inventaire" liste de toutes les references avec des quantites positives (importation)

le but est de calculer combien j'ai dans l'inventaire de references avec un cost=0 ayant des quantites positives.

Merci pour votre aide.

35test-0-cost.zip (29.09 Ko)

Bonjour

Avec une formule

=SOMMEPROD(NB.SI(inventaire!$A$2:$A$522;cost!$A$2:$A$522))

Résultat: 34

Cordialement

Bonjour Amadeus,

j'ai fais un essai sur mon fichier final en prenant comme champs les colonnes A... Resultat 0

dans ce fichier

la feuille "cost"="Zero value item list"

la feuille "inventaire"="sheet1"

Traduction de formule.

=SUMPRODUCT(COUNTIF(Sheet1!A:A,'Zero value item list'!A:A))

en revanche ca marche si je stope le champ au nombre exact de references dans "Zero value item list" comme ci-dessous.

=SUMPRODUCT(COUNTIF(Sheet1!A:A,'Zero value item list'!A2:A4211))

le probleme c'est que le nombre de references varit selon l'importation, je ne peux pas lle figer.

Vois tu comment remedier au probleme.

Slts

Re, bonjour

Ta formule

=SUMPRODUCT(COUNTIF(Sheet1!A:A,'Zero value item list'!A:A))

Ma formule

=SOMMEPROD(NB.SI(inventaire!$A$2:$A$522;cost!$A$2:$A$522))

La tienne ne marche pas: Explication

SUMPRODUCT, comme les formules matricielles ne fonctionnent pas sur des lignes ou des colonnes entières.

Les champs doivent êtres délimités.

Tu peux donc écrire à la place de A:A A1:A65535 mais pas A1:A65536

Cordialement

32test-0-cost.zip (34.22 Ko)

Grand merci Amadeus,

j'ai etendu les champs a 20.000 lignes, ce qui devrait etre suffisant.

excel a fait glupsss ... a 30.000 lignes il a plante... a 20K ca passe.

encore merci.

Slts

Rechercher des sujets similaires à "calcul nombre references identiques entre feuilles"